Definitions of Litigious

adj. Inclined to initiate lawsuits; given to the practice of contending in law; fond of litigation.

adj. Quarrelsome; contentious; argumentative.

adj. Subject to contention; disputable; controvertible; debatable; doubtful; precarious.

adj. Of or pertaining to legal disputes.

Form Adjective

How To Spell Litigious [li-tij-uh s]

Origin of Litigious Late Middle English: from Old French litigieux or Latin litigiosus from litigium ‘litigation’, from lis, lit- ‘lawsuit’.
